Just what is an Auto Hoover Robot?

To comprehend the appeal of auto hoover robots, it's essential to understand what they are and how they function. Essentially, an auto hoover robot is a compact, disc-shaped device loaded with technology. The key components that allow their autonomous operation consist of:

  • Sensors: A network of sensing units is important for navigation. These can consist of:
  • Bump Sensors: Detect accidents with barriers, prompting the robot to alter instructions.
  • Cliff Sensors: Prevent the robot from falling down stairs or edges.
  • Wall Sensors: Allow the robot to follow walls and clean edges successfully.
  • Optical Sensors and Cameras: Used in advanced models for visual mapping and navigation, assisting the robot comprehend its environments with higher precision.
  • Infrared Sensors: Detect challenges and assist with docking to the charging station.
  • Navigation Systems: The "brain" of the robot, these systems figure out the cleaning course and make sure effective protection. Typical navigation techniques include:
  • Random Bounce: Basic models move randomly, changing direction when encountering obstacles.
  • Organized Navigation: More advanced models utilize algorithms, typically including mapping technology, to clean in arranged patterns (like rows or grids) for extensive protection.
  • Lidar (Light Detection and Ranging): Uses lasers to develop detailed maps of the home, permitting highly effective and methodical cleaning courses.
  • Visual SLAM (Simultaneous Localization and Mapping): Utilizes cameras to aesthetically map the environment, frequently integrated with other sensing unit information for boosted navigation.
  • Cleaning System: This usually comprises:
  • Brushes: Rotating brushes, typically side brushes and a primary brush roll, loosen up dirt and debris from the floor.
  • Suction Motor: Creates suction to raise dirt and dust into the dustbin.
  • Filter System: Traps dust and allergens, typically consisting of HEPA filters for improved air quality.
  • Battery and Charging System: Powered by rechargeable batteries, auto hoover robots instantly go back to their charging dock when battery levels are low, guaranteeing they are always prepared for the next cleaning cycle.

Picking the Right Auto Hoover Robot: Key Features to Consider

With a large range of auto hoover robotics offered in the market, picking the ideal one for your needs can feel frustrating. Understanding the crucial features and considering your particular requirements is crucial for making an informed decision.

Here are important functions to evaluate:

  1. Navigation and Mapping Capabilities: Consider the type of navigation system. For simple layouts, a random bounce or systematic navigation system might be enough. For bigger homes or complex layouts, models with Lidar or visual SLAM offer exceptional coverage and effectiveness. Mapping features likewise enable for selective space cleaning and virtual limits.
  2. Suction Power: Different designs provide varying levels of suction power. Residences with carpets or rugs, particularly high-pile carpets, will gain from robotics with more powerful suction to successfully get rid of ingrained dirt and pet hair.
  3. Battery Life and Charging: Evaluate battery life based on the size of your home and cleaning needs. Consider charging time and whether the robot instantly goes back to its charging dock. Some designs use quick charging or the ability to resume cleaning after charging.
  4. Brush Types and Cleaning System: Look at the brush types and configuration. Side brushes are important for edge cleaning, while the primary brush roll is crucial for upseting particles. Consider brush types designed for particular floor types (e.g., soft brushes for hard floorings, stiffer brushes for carpets).
  5. Filter System and Allergen Control: If allergic reactions or respiratory level of sensitivities are an issue, focus on designs with HEPA filters. These filters trap a higher percentage of great particles compared to basic filters.
  6. Smart Features and Connectivity: Determine if features like Wi-Fi connection, app control, scheduling, voice assistant integration, and space mapping are very important to you. These functions improve convenience and personalization.
  7. Mopping Functionality: Some auto hoover robotics provide a mopping function in addition to vacuuming. These hybrid models can be practical for homes with hard floors, but consider their mopping abilities and limitations compared to devoted mopping robotics or manual mopping.
  8. Dustbin Capacity and Maintenance: Consider the dustbin size in relation to your home and cleaning frequency. Bigger dustbins require less regular emptying. Likewise, examine the ease of dustbin emptying, brush cleaning, and filter replacement, as regular upkeep is vital for optimum efficiency.
  9. Noise Level: Check the noise level ranking if peaceful operation is a top priority, particularly for households with young kids, animals, or sound sensitivities.
  10. Pet Hair Handling: If you have family pets, look for designs particularly developed for pet hair elimination. These typically feature tangle-free brush rolls, stronger suction, and larger dustbins to efficiently manage pet fur.
  11. Budget: Auto hoover robots vary in price from budget-friendly to high-end models. Identify your budget and focus on the features that are crucial to you within that cost range.

Maintaining Your Auto Hoover Robot for Longevity and Performance

To guarantee your auto hoover robot runs effectively and lasts for years to come, regular upkeep is necessary. Easy maintenance jobs can substantially extend the life-span and preserve the cleaning efficiency of your robotic buddy.

Here are essential upkeep steps:

  • Empty the Dustbin Regularly: This is the most important upkeep job. Empty the dustbin after each cleaning cycle or as required to avoid it from becoming full and impeding suction power.
  • Tidy Brushes and Brush Roll: Regularly examine and clean up the side brushes and main brush roll. Remove any tangled hair, threads, or debris that can accumulate and restrain their rotation.
  • Change Filters as Recommended: Filters, especially HEPA filters, need to be replaced periodically according to the maker's directions. This guarantees optimal filtering and air quality.
  • Tidy Sensors: Gently clean the sensors with a soft, dry cloth to eliminate dust or particles that can affect navigation and barrier detection.
  • Check and Clean Wheels: Ensure the wheels are without debris and can rotate smoothly.
  • Inspect for Wear and Tear: Periodically look for any signs of wear and tear on brushes, wheels, or other elements. Replace parts as needed to preserve optimal performance.
  • Battery Care: While auto hoover robots are developed for automatic charging, avoid regularly draining the battery completely, as this can shorten its life expectancy. Follow the maker's suggestions for battery care.
